Financial health, per its FY2025 accounts

The accounts state that the charity's unrestricted reserves were £2,393, which is below the trustees' stated policy target of approximately one month of unrestricted charitable expenditure (£4,275). The filing notes that the trust is entirely dependent on voluntary offerings and has a bank overdraft liability of £706 in the prior year which has been cleared in the current year.
